- The distance between Blaine, Wa, Usa and Borzja, Russia is approximately 7,609 km or 4,728 mi.
- To reach Blaine, Wa in this distance one would set out from Borzja bearing 37.3° or NE and follow the great circles arc to approach Blaine, Wa bearing 143.9° or SE .
- Blaine, Wa has a Mediterranean warm climate (Csb) whereas Borzja has a boreal subarctic climate with dry winters (Dwc).
- Blaine, Wa is in or near the cool temperate moist forest biome whereas Borzja is in or near the boreal dry scrub biome.
- The mean annual temperature is 12 °C (21.5°F) warmer.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 31.4 °C (56.5°F) less in Blaine, Wa. The continentality subtype is truly oceanic as opposed to truly continental.
- Total annual precipitation averages 753.9 mm (29.7 in) more which is equivalent to 753.9 l/m² (18.5 US gal/ft²) or 7,539,000 l/ha (805,969 US gal/ac) more. About 3 1/2 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 1.4° higher in Blaine, Wa than in Borzja.
